Geo Location Information for 199.174.114.120 IP Address. The IP Address 199.174.114.120 is located at 33.749 latitude and -84.388 longitude in United States. Friendly Location for the IP Address is Georgia, Atlanta, United States, 30301
EarthLink is a leading Internet Service provider, offering reliable high-speed internet, safe and affordable. No matter the usage or device, we have you covered. Find the...